Join Teledyne Technologies as a Principal FPGA Engineer in Richmond, BC, and drive innovation in advanced imaging systems. Shape FPGA architecture strategies while leading a talented team across multiple sites. In this pivotal role, you will leverage your extensive FPGA development experience and technical leadership to influence next-generation industrial camera products.
Collaborate closely with firmware, hardware, and product teams, focusing on high-performance design that balances cost, reliability, and scalability. Your management of RTL standards and extensive FPGA integration experience will be crucial to the team’s success. Key Responsibilities:
Define FPGA architecture strategy across camera platforms
Lead and mentor FPGA design teams with technical guidance
Establish design methodologies and reusable IP practices
Drive security features like bitstream protection
Conduct design reviews on RTL, schematics, and more Requirements:
Solid leadership and collaboration skills
Extensive FPGA development with VHDL/Verilog/System Verilog
Experience with AMD/Xilinx or Intel/Altera platforms
Proven FPGA/firmware integration experience
Bachelor's degree in Electrical or Computer Engineering Bring your expertise in FPGA and digital design to shape the future of imaging solutions at Teledyne.
